2 qq 29739743 qq_29739743 于 2017.09.17 16:35 提问

问下MVC中的SelectListItem怎么添加数据?
mvc

图片说明

5个回答

caozhy
caozhy   Ds   Rxr 2017.09.17 16:56
已采纳
 List<SelectListItem> list = List<SelectListItem>();
for (...)
{
list.Add(new SelectListItem(...));
}
icoke8701
icoke8701   2017.09.17 19:29

List list = List();
for (...)
{
list.Add(new SelectListItem(...));
}

caozhy
caozhy   Ds   Rxr 2017.09.17 16:52
 return View(v.Select(x => new SelectListItem( Value = x.某字段, Text = x.某字段)));
qq_29739743
qq_29739743 这个怎么用for循环加呢 比如132456789
2 个月之前 回复
caozhy
caozhy   Ds   Rxr 2017.09.17 16:53
 return View(v.Select(x => new SelectListItem() { Value = x.某字段, Text = x.某字段 }));
caozhy
caozhy   Ds   Rxr 2017.09.17 16:55

也可以
List list = List();
for (...)
{
list.Add(new SelectListItem(...));
}

Csdn user default icon
上传中...
上传图片
插入图片